💡 When to Use Vector Graphics?
- Logos - Infinitely scalable without quality loss
- Icons - Perfectly sharp at any size
- Print Media - High resolution for print
- Web Graphics - Small file size, perfect quality
Vectorize Image – Convert Raster Graphics to Scalable Vector Graphics (SVG)
Have you ever tried to enlarge a small logo or illustration, only to watch it turn into a blurry, blocky, and pixelated mess? This happens because standard image formats like JPG and PNG are "raster" graphics—they are made up of a fixed grid of tiny colored squares (pixels). When you stretch that grid, the squares just get bigger and uglier. The solution is to convert your pixel-based image into a mathematical formula. With our powerful online Image Vectorizer, you can transform low-resolution logos, icons, and sketches into infinitely scalable Vector Graphics (SVG). Resize your graphics to the size of a billboard without losing a single drop of quality.
Why Should You Vectorize Your Images?
Vector graphics are the industry standard for professional design, printing, and branding. Here are the primary reasons why you need to convert your raster images to vectors:
- Infinite Scalability: Vector files (like SVG, EPS, or AI) use mathematical equations—points, lines, curves, and shapes—to map out the image. Because it's math, you can scale the image up to any size imaginable, and it will always remain perfectly crisp and sharp.
- Professional Printing & Merchandising: If you want to print your company logo on a t-shirt, engrave it on a pen, or cut it out using a CNC or laser cutting machine, print shops will almost always demand a vector file. Raster images simply cannot provide the clean, precise cutting paths required by modern manufacturing machines.
- Web Performance & Crisp Displays: SVG (Scalable Vector Graphics) is the perfect format for website logos and icons. An SVG file is often much smaller in file size than a PNG, and it looks incredibly sharp on high-density Retina displays (like modern smartphones and MacBooks).
- Easy Editing: Once an image is vectorized, its individual colors, lines, and shapes can be easily manipulated in software like Adobe Illustrator or Inkscape without affecting the rest of the image.
How the Auto-Tracing Algorithm Works
Vectorizing an image by hand is a tedious process that involves manually drawing curves over a pixelated background. Our tool automates this entire workflow. When you upload a PNG or JPG, our advanced auto-tracing algorithm analyzes the contrasts and color boundaries. It then intelligently draws smooth vector paths over the pixelated edges, groups the colors into distinct layers, and compiles the result into a clean SVG file that is ready for professional use.
Data Security and Privacy
Whether you are converting a proprietary company logo, a secret product sketch, or a personal artwork, your intellectual property remains yours. Your files are uploaded over a secure 256-bit SSL connection. The vectorization process is fully automated on our servers. Once you have downloaded your new SVG file, both your original raster upload and the generated vector file are completely and permanently wiped from our system.
Step-by-Step: How to Vectorize an Image Online
- Upload Raster Image: Drag and drop your JPG, PNG, or BMP file into the upload area. (Note: Vectorization works best on images with flat colors, clear lines, and high contrast, such as logos, fonts, and cartoons).
- Adjust Tracing Settings: Depending on the complexity of your image, you can often adjust settings like the number of colors, noise reduction, and path smoothness to get the perfect result.
- Vectorize: Click the "Convert to Vector" button. The algorithm will trace your image in seconds.
- Download SVG: Download the infinitely scalable SVG file to your device.
Frequently Asked Questions (FAQ) about Image Vectorization
Can I vectorize a photograph?
While you technically can, it is highly discouraged. Photographs contain millions of subtle color gradients and details. If you vectorize a photo, the algorithm will try to draw millions of tiny shapes, resulting in a massive file size and a stylized, "painted" or "posterized" look. Vectorizing is strictly meant for flat graphics, logos, typography, and line art.
What is an SVG file?
SVG stands for Scalable Vector Graphics. It is an XML-based vector image format for two-dimensional graphics with support for interactivity and animation. It is the standard format for vector graphics on the internet.
Does converting to vector reduce the file size?
For simple graphics like logos and icons, yes! Because an SVG just stores text-based mathematical coordinates rather than thousands of individual pixels, the resulting file is often much smaller and loads incredibly fast on websites.
Will the colors match perfectly?
Our algorithm does its best to map the exact colors. However, because raster images often have "anti-aliasing" (tiny blurred pixels around the edges to make them look smooth), the vectorizer has to group these into solid color blocks, which can occasionally result in minor color simplification.
Embed this Calculator on Your Website
You can integrate this calculator for free into your own website. Get the embed code on our overview page.